I have 5 knife kills through 2 single player missions right now...3 out of the 5 got really glitchy before it happened, as in it zoomed out of 1st person and you could see me just standing there next to the guy for about 3 seconds, and then his arm would do the slit action but the knife and his throat were offset by a good Seal and a half. It's not impossible, just try and keep your stealth meter in the dark colors...good indication of how much noise/visuals you're making.
